I must say, the machine is a joy to use! Soo much easier than a GP Extreme, of course two machines built for very different uses.
I only made one small find, a dime about 7 inches down. It was easy to hear and easy to pinpoint. I spent time in front of some condos in Kitty Hawk that have some decent erosion in front of them. The 1971 dime looked like it had been in the ground a long time, I thought it was a penny when I picked it up!
I think if you are patient you can easily understand how this machine works after a day or two with the factory presets. I'm looking forward to going out tomorrow with some of the suggested programs.
